If (\tan \theta=\frac{4}{3}) and (\theta) is in the first quadrant, what is (\sin \theta)?
Answer and explanation
Correct answer: (\frac{4}{5})
In ( \tan \theta=\frac{4}{3}), opposite is (4), adjacent is (3), and hypotenuse is (5). In exams identify Pythagorean triplets.
